PETITION OF ANNEXATION Councilman Heath: The purpose of this
OF INHABITED TERRITORY meeting is to accept a petition from
DATED MARCH 3, 1960 proponents who are requesting Council°s
consent to the commencement of proceed-
ings -to annex certain properties -into
the City of West Covina. Is there anyone present in the audience who
desires to speak on this matter?
There were no comments or statements forthcoming from anyone present
in the audience.
The City Clerk presented a map of the area relative to the proposed
petition for annexation and stated that the signed petition contained
the signatures of 17 petitioners, and that the area had 45 registered
voters.
Councilman Barnes: Does the amount of signatures on this
petition, relative to the 45 registered
voters in this area, qualify us to con-
sider this petition?
City Attorney Williams: There is no percentage necessary. Anyone,
who wishes to circulate a petition may
ask your consent to circulate it. Two
people would be sufficient and your action, at this time, would be to
refer this to the Planning Commission for report.
City Clerk Flotten: At this time Council may accept the
petition requesting permission to start
the proceedings. The next step is to
forward the matter to the Planning Commission for report and after that
proceeding has taken place Council may accept that report from the
Commission and then pass a resolution giving consent to the commencement.
of proceedings.
Motion by Councilman Barnes, seconded by Councilman Pittenger, that
the petition requesting permission to circulate a petition for annexa-
tion, containing 17 signatures, be accepted and referred to the Planning
Commission for report or -recommendation.
Motion passed on roll call as follows:
-
Ayes: Councilmen Pittenger, Barnes, Heath
Noes: None
Absent: Councilman Mottinger, Mayor Brown

CITY CLERK AND CITY City Attorney Williams- We Dive_. matter
TREASURER SALARY this evening that'if not act00 upon
INCREASE tonight-the-opportunity'to act will be
lost for four years. This is related
to an increase in salary -for -the City
Clerk and the City Treasurer, This is an Ordinance which could be
given its introduction this evening with final action, if you so desire.,
to take place at your meeting of the 14tho
Councilman Pittenger: I feel there should be full Council"voting
on this relative to finalizing it but
I would have no objection to having the
Ordinance introduced at this time.
INTRODUCTION The City Attorney presented:
An Ordinance fixing the "AN ORDINANCE OF THE CITY COUNCIL OF THE
salary of the City Treasurer CITY OF WEST COVINA FIXING THE SALARIES
and City Clerk OF THE CITY TREASURER AND THE CITY CLERK''
Councilman Heath-. Hearing no objections, we will waive fur-
ther reading of the body of the Ordinance.
Motion by Councilman Pittenger, seconded by Councilman Barnes and
carried, that the Ordinance be introduced and given its first reading.
V. F. W. BUILDING City Manager Aiassa: There was a Precise..
Plan of the V. F. W. building in 1957
with modification from the original
Precise Plan and in talking this over with the City Attorney we would
file this with Council which are some of the provisions the Planning.
Commission has been guided to do. They are in violation of one portion
of the plan in that they have relocated the building. However, they
scheduled their opening for the 19th of March and we would like to
permit them to do so but not finalizing acception permit until they
proceed with amending the Precise Plan to show the actual site and
building -layout as now being built. We feel they could be permitted a
temporary occupancy permit but must proceed with an amendment to the _
plan.
Motion by Councilman Pittenger, seconded by Councilman Barnes and
carried, that a temporary permit for occupancy be permitted relative to
the scheduled opening,of the V. F. W. building, subject to the sub-
mission of an amended Precise Plan,
